App Arduino Controller.

Arduino Controller is an advanced application that allows you to manage and create your own graphical interfaces (dashboards) to control your Arduino and embedded devices locally or remotely, in a simple, visual and flexible way.

Connect your boards via USB, TCP/IP or Bluetooth and design your own custom control panel using interactive widgets such as switches, sliders and real-time data graphs tailored to each project.

The app is compatible with devices that use the USB CDC-ACM specification, as well as with USB-to-TTL converters based on the CP210x, and works with any compatible hardware that meets the communication requirements.

Key features

  • Custom Dashboards: Design bespoke visual dashboards using an interactive widget editor.
  • Real-Time Widgets: Add buttons, sliders and charts to monitor and send commands instantly.
  • Multi-Channel Connection: Seamless and stable communication via USB, TCP/IP and Bluetooth.
  • Extensive Hardware Support: Compatible with Arduino boards, derivatives and CP210x converters.
  • Remote and Local Control: Manage your embedded projects flexibly from anywhere.
